Diabetes resistance in the BB rat maps to a body weight regulator on chromosome 2
Insulin-dependent Type 1 diabetes mellitus is the most common chronic disorder in children and young adults. The genetics, etiology and pathogenesis is complicated by the apparent presence of several genetic region; that contribute to susceptibility.
